Luggage takeover of the Zeppelin airship Bodensee, 1919

The small transport airship ZL 120 Bodensee was built after the First World War and it operated on the line Berlin - Friedrichshafen-the Swiss border. Occasionally, it also carried out flights to the Scandinavian countries. On the orders of the victors, it was rebuilt in the winter of 1919-20, and delivered to Italy. There it bore the name Esperia and was scrapped in 1928 on the orders of Mussolini
